User Tools

Site Tools


lab10

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
lab10 [2017/03/17 22:21] francklab10 [2020/03/19 23:16] (current) franck
Line 1: Line 1:
-====== Lab 10 ======+====== Lab ======
  
-In 1994, John Trono introduced the Santa Claus problem.  Its description can be found in\\ +Download {{:lab7.zip|lab7.zip}}.  This file contains a simplified version of the code for Lab 6.  The corresponding API can be found [[http://www.eecs.yorku.ca/course_archive/2019-20/W/4315/api/lab7/|here]].  Use Java PathFinder to check some properties of the code (for examplenever are a red and blue car on the bridge at the same time, each car reaches the end of the bridge [as long as there are finitely many cars that want to cross the bridge], etc).  You may modify the code (add, for example, ghost variables), develop listener, etc.  Describe which properties you have checked, the changes you have made to the code, etc.
-John Trono.  +
-[[http://dx.doi.org.ezproxy.library.yorku.ca/10.1145/187387.187391|A new exercise in concurrency]]. +
-//ACM SIGCSE Bulletin//, 26(3):8-10September 1994.\\ +
-The paper also contains solution.  Implement this solution in Java.+
  
 +To receive feedback, submit your modified and/or new Java code, the application properties file and a file containing a description of how you addressed the problem, by using
 +<code>
 +submit 4315 lab7 <name of file>
 +</code>
 +**before** Thursday March 26. 
lab10.1489789317.txt.gz · Last modified: 2017/03/17 22:21 by franck

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ki